Adventures of the ‘Shampooing Surgeon’

The first Indian restaurant built and run on foreign soil in the year 1810 was done by the efforts of Sake Dean Mahomed, the famous Indian-Bengali traveller, surgeon, entrepreneur, imperial soldier, author, and the man behind shampoo’s famous significance in the West today.

Winter meet-up of Friendship Colours of the Chars

‘Friendship Colours of the Chars’ held a winter fashion exhibition at their retail shop in Banani on 28 January, 2020. They featured a collection of handmade and natural dyed shawls, scarves, saris and jewellery. This fashion and lifestyle brand is a social enterprise of Friendship NGO.
